English Amiga Board


Go Back   English Amiga Board > Coders > Coders. General

 
 
Thread Tools
Old 12 December 2016, 21:11   #1
lantus360
MVG
 
Join Date: Feb 2013
Location: Olathe, Kansas
Posts: 215
Writing an (Xbox 360) Kinect USB Driver - achievable?

so i was thinking the other day about interfacing a (xbox 360) kinect into the Amiga.

Might be cool to implement some voice commands to kick off some things, and some other features . Really more of a proof of concept at this point.


So heres a list of things i need to make this work:

1) an Xbox 360 kinect. i have 3 of these laying around at home. not to hard to source
2) a USB device and USB stack. I have a Rapid-Road USB and Poseidon installed on 2 Amigas
3) a kinect SDK. Microsofts of course is closed source but there is the Open Kinect Initiative - http://github.com/OpenKinect/libfreenect. That should work nicely.

now - heres where i am stuck. libfreenect needs libusb to compile. I can likely work around this. but the issue now becomes, there doesn't seem to be an open source USB library amiga equivalent. Poseidon is closed source and i am at a stopping point. It looks like many different USB class drivers were written for Posideon. How would i go about writing my own?

I am familiar with USB and the challenge response descriptors etc to establish a handshake. But some guidance on how to proceed would be appreciated

TL;DR - am i wasting my time here?
lantus360 is offline  
Old 12 December 2016, 21:22   #2
saimon69
J.M.D - Bedroom Musician
 
Join Date: Apr 2014
Location: los angeles,ca
Posts: 3,574
Actually Poseidon is open if you look at AROS 68k sources, plus it seems to remember that there was another guy doing something similar to you; try to search in aros-exec.
saimon69 is offline  
Old 13 December 2016, 13:50   #3
bubbob42
Registered User
 
Join Date: Oct 2012
Location: Germany
Posts: 585
You could also request the Poseidon NDK from its author, Chris Hodges.
bubbob42 is offline  
Old 13 December 2016, 13:56   #4
Galahad/FLT
Going nowhere
 
Galahad/FLT's Avatar
 
Join Date: Oct 2001
Location: United Kingdom
Age: 50
Posts: 9,014
Wouldnt it be easier to use a USB bus sniffer on the PC and then replicate the results on the Amiga?
Galahad/FLT is offline  
 


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
 
Thread Tools

Similar Threads
Thread Thread Starter Forum Replies Last Post
XBox 360 inching towards homebrew Antiriad Retrogaming General Discussion 60 02 August 2011 21:58
For Sale: Xbox 360 Slim 4Gb Kinect Console scrappysphinx MarketPlace 4 05 February 2011 01:47
Amiga emulator on the Xbox 360 kipper2k Amiga scene 44 17 December 2010 12:30
XBox 360 emulation JonSick Retrogaming General Discussion 2 17 May 2010 13:17
Amiga SWOS on Xbox 360! wakeupbomb Nostalgia & memories 5 06 March 2009 05:19

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off

Forum Jump


All times are GMT +2. The time now is 16:12.

Top

Powered by vBulletin® Version 3.8.11
Copyright ©2000 - 2024, vBulletin Solutions Inc.
Page generated in 0.10363 seconds with 13 queries